9:01 a.m.PUBLIC COMMENT PERIOD
This is an optional time period dedicated to listening to the public. If you are hard of hearing or
have some other disability please move up front or let us know so we can make accommodations.
Please be aware that correspondence by letter or e-mail is encouraged at any time. All speakers
shall confine their remarks to facts that are germane and relevant to County Government. Be
civil. Focus on issues, not individuals. Personal attacks, derogatory language or threatening
remarks will not be tolerated. Please contact the County Administrator or appropriate
department to get your questions answered beforehand so your input will be more effective. This
is not a time for questions or debate. The Commissioners will typically not respond at this time.
Please be aware that for issues for which a public hearing has been or will be held, that
comments made during this time period will not be part of the hearing record. To ensure equal
opportunity for the public to comment, all comments shall be limited to three (3) minutes per
person and each person may address the Board one (1) time during the public comment period.
When the green light is on it means proceed to speak; the yellow light will go on when the
speaker has 30 seconds remaining; the red light illuminated means stop. Please start by stating
your name and address.
